MUSICAL GENRES OF COLOMBIA
  1. CUMBIA: The cumbia is a musical rhythm and traditional folkloric dance of Colombia. It has contents of three cultural aspects, mainly indigenous and black African and, to a lesser extent, white (Spanish), being fruit of the long and intense mestizaje between these cultures during the Conquest and the colony.
    1. VALLENATO:The vallenato or music vallenata is an autochthonous musical genre of the Colombian Caribbean Coast with epicenter in the old province of Padilla (current south of La Guajira, north of the Cesar and east of the Magdalena) and ancestral presence in the savanna region of the departments of Bolivar , Sucre and Córdoba.
      1. JOROPO:The joropo is a musical genre and traditional dance of Venezuela and Colombia. Its diversity is manifested in different sub-regional typologies. These include the eastern joropo, the central joropo (with some specificities such as joropo tuyero, joropo mirandino or joropo aragüeño), the Andean joropo and the larense blow in Venezuela; In addition to the joropo llanero, typical of the colombo-venezuelan plains.
        1. CARRANGA:The carranga, carranguera music or peasant music, is a genre of folk music originated in the Colombian Andean region, more precisely in the department of Boyacá in the 70s, with the composer Jorge Velosa and the Carrangueros de Ráquira.
          1. MAPALE:The Mapale is an Afro-Colombian dance rhythm. Its name comes from the fish teleosterus Cathorops mapale, whose movements very fast out of the water, on the beach, are compared with the agility and strength of those who dance.
            1. BAMBUCO:Bambuco is a dance and an indigenous musical genre of Colombia, considered one of the most representative of that country, so much that it has come to be recognized between the national emblems and as part of the folklore of this nation.
              1. CURRULAO:The currulao is a musical rhythm, although strictly speaking it refers to the indigenous Colombian folkloric dance of the Pacific Region, whose variants can also be observed in regions of Ecuador. Traditionally it was known as old bambuco, and it is a dance oriented towards the cortege. Its origin is closely related to the Afro-descendant culture of the region
                1. PORRO:Porro is a musical rhythm of the Colombian Caribbean Region, traditional of the departments of Cordova, Bolivar, Atlantic and Sucre. It has a rhythmic rhythm, cheerful and partying, suitable for dancing in pairs. It runs in 2/2 time bar or, as it is popularly said in America, party beat.
